接着声明了一个user_age变量用于存储查询结果。 通过SELECT ... INTO查询用户的年龄,然后在IF ... ELSEIF ... ELSE语句中,根据用户的年龄进行不同的判断并返回相应的信息。 步骤4: 编写 IF-ELSE 逻辑 上述步骤已经包含了 IF-ELSE 逻辑的实现。在存储过程中我们通过查询的结果进行判断并返回不同的信息。 步骤...
ELSE '不及格' END AS Grade FROM Students; 1. 2. 3. 4. 5. 6. 7. 8. 9. 在上面的示例中,根据学生的分数,使用 CASE WHEN 函数将其映射为对应的等级。如果分数大于等于 90,则返回 ‘优秀’;如果分数大于等于 80,则返回 ‘良好’;如果分数大于等于 60,则返回 ‘及格’;否则返回 ‘不及格’。 COA...
1BEGIN2set@n=(SELECTcount(day)fromlogwhereday=CURDATE());3IF@n=0THEN4call m_LogInsert();5ELSE6call m_LoginCheck();7endif;8end
如果你想用OFFSET```SELECT column FROM table ORDER BY <relevant_col> LIMIT 1 OFFSET n ...
Mysql查询结果只有一条的情况下把值赋值给变量,再用if else 流程判断 1BEGIN2set@n=(SELECTcount(day)fromlogwhereday=CURDATE());3IF@n=0THEN4call m_LogInsert();5ELSE6call m_LoginCheck();7endif;8end
如果你想用OFFSET```SELECT column FROM table ORDER BY <relevant_col> LIMIT 1 OFFSET n ...
ifresult:# 进行修改操作else:# 进行新增操作 1. 2. 3. 4. 如果需要进行修改操作,则可以使用UPDATE语句进行更新。可以使用以下代码: update_query="UPDATE table SET column1 = value1, column2 = value2 WHERE condition"cursor.execute(update_query)conn.commit() ...
10. ELSE 11. SET NEW.free_shipping = 'N'; 12. END IF; 13. 14. IF NEW.sale_value > 1000 THEN 15. SET NEW.discount = NEW.sale_value * .15; 16. ELSE 17. SET NEW.discount = 0; 18. END IF; 19. END$$ 20. 21. DELIMITER ; ...
iflen(result)==0:print("查询结果为空")else:print("查询结果不为空") 1. 2. 3. 4. 在上述代码中,我们使用了Python的内置函数len()来获取查询结果的长度。如果查询结果的长度为0,说明查询结果为空;否则,说明查询结果不为空。 根据查询结果的情况,我们可以执行相应的操作。在示例中,如果查询结果为空,我们...
在第一个方案的返回结果中, value=compare-value。而第二个方案的返回结果是第一种情况的真实结果。如果没有匹配的结果值,则返回结果为ELSE后的结果,如果没有ELSE 部分,则返回值为 NULL。 mysql> SELECT CASE 1 WHEN 1 THEN 'one' -> WHEN 2 THEN 'two' ELSE 'more' END; ...